Number of primes <= 100*n. |
|
+0 23
|
|
| 25, 46, 62, 78, 95, 109, 125, 139, 154, 168, 184, 196, 211, 222, 239, 251, 266, 278, 290, 303, 317, 327, 342, 357, 367, 378, 393, 407, 419, 430, 442, 452, 463, 478, 489, 503, 516, 528, 539, 550, 565, 574, 590, 599, 610, 622, 634, 646, 654, 669, 681, 692, 702
